O preenchimento automático de nome de arquivo Vim exclui arquivos

5

Ao abrir outro arquivo no meu projeto usando :e path/to/filTAB, o vim completará automaticamente o nome do arquivo com todos os arquivos correspondentes, em ordem alfabética. No entanto, o meu projeto está cheio de .coffee, .litcoffee, .jse .maparquivos.

Como eu digo ao vim para não completar automaticamente os arquivos .jse .maparquivos?

Átila O.
fonte

Respostas:

7

Wildmenu é o componente, se você quiser chamá-lo assim, responsável pelos arquivos que você abrir com: e. Você pode definir regras de ignorá-lo facilmente em seu .vimrc usando

set wildignore+=*.filetype

Então diga que você quer ignorar seus tipos de arquivos, seria:

set wildignore+=*.js,*.map

Há uma ótima visão geral aqui . Eu recomendaria que você escrevesse um arquivo de configuração específico apenas para este projeto, e carregue-o quando estiver trabalhando no referido projeto. Desta forma, o vim só irá ignorar esses arquivos quando você quiser, e nem sempre.

SBI
fonte
Eu realmente tive que +=*.js,*.mapwildignore, mas thangs!
Átila O.
Absolutamente certo, erro de digitação no meu exemplo. Corrigido
SBI